Why does the Renaissance take its name from a word meaning "rebirth"?
IrinaK [193]

Answer:

The Renaissance period is called by this name because at that time, people started taking an interest in the learning of ancient times, in particular, the learning of Ancient Greece and Rome. The Renaissance was seen as a "rebirth" of that learning.
